Selena Gomez’s Lace Wedding Dress Had a Tribute to Benny Blanco

  • Selena Gomez and Benny Blanco tied the knot on September 27.
  • Gomez wore three white gowns by Ralph Lauren over the course of the day.
  • She shared a close-up of her second sheer lace wedding dress, revealing that the lace included an embroidered heart with her and Blanco’s initials.

Selena Gomez and Benny Blanco’s wedding was nothing short of a Californian fairytale. Their September 27 ceremony took place in a sunlit, flower-filled garden in Santa Barbara in front of a guest list packed with A-list celebs. She was walked down the aisle by her grandfather. Everyone “sobbed” as she walked down the aisle. Taylor Swift gave a speech. She took to the dance floor barefoot. And, yes, naturally, she wore three custom bridal gowns courtesy of Ralph Lauren. Even more magical? It turns out, one of those dresses featured a completely adorable hidden tribute to her new husband.

In new photos from the big day posted on Instagram, Gomez included a close-up of her second dress, a sheer lace halter number. In the photo, a tiny personal detail was revealed hidden within the intricate floral lace: a small heart containing the initials “S + B.”

Gomez also wore a more traditional white halter gown for the ceremony, along with an off-the-shoulder gown with a full skirt for the reception. All three dresses got a moment in the spotlight in Gomez’s new post.

In one dreamy photo, Gomez wore her first dress as she gazed into the garden from the patio. In another, she showed off the dress’s elegant train as she looked over her shoulder in the garden. Another photo showed Gomez and Blanco sharing a kiss on the dance floor.

Gomez also included a few snaps of their wedding cake, a classic heart-shaped cake with a figurine cake-topper and the words “just married” written in black cursive lettering.

The couple got engaged in December.
